Elysium Residential Care Costs & Pricing

Elysium Residential Care offers a private room at a monthly rate of $5,500, positioning itself on the higher end of the cost spectrum when compared to Los Angeles County, where the average is approximately $4,197, and California's overall average at about $3,939. This pricing reflects Elysium's commitment to providing an elevated standard of care and personalized services that may not be as readily available in more affordable facilities. While it is essential for prospective residents and their families to consider budgetary constraints, those seeking an enriched living experience might find that the additional costs associated with Elysium Residential Care are justified by its unique offerings and quality of life enhancements.

      The deductibility of assisted living expenses on taxes hinges on factors like the individual's medical condition and service nature, typically requiring the resident to be "chronically ill" per IRS definitions. Taxpayers may deduct eligible medical expenses related to personal care services but generally not rent unless primarily for medical care, and they should maintain thorough documentation to support claims while considering itemizing versus standard deductions.
